|  | 15 | void BuryPointer(const void *Ptr) { | 
|  | 16 | // This function may be called only a small fixed amount of times per each | 
|  | 17 | // invocation, otherwise we do actually have a leak which we want to report. | 
|  | 18 | // If this function is called more than kGraveYardMaxSize times, the pointers | 
|  | 19 | // will not be properly buried and a leak detector will report a leak, which | 
|  | 20 | // is what we want in such case. | 
|  | 21 | static const size_t kGraveYardMaxSize = 16; | 
|  | 22 | LLVM_ATTRIBUTE_UNUSED static const void *GraveYard[kGraveYardMaxSize]; | 
|  | 23 | static std::atomic<unsigned> GraveYardSize; | 
|  | 24 | unsigned Idx = GraveYardSize++; | 
|  | 25 | if (Idx >= kGraveYardMaxSize) | 
|  | 26 | return; | 
|  | 27 | GraveYard[Idx] = Ptr; | 
|  | 28 | } |
